步骤1:创建一个Excel文件 importpandasaspd# 创建一个ExcelWriter对象excel_writer=pd.ExcelWriter('output.xlsx',engine='xlsxwriter') 1. 2. 3. 4. 导入pandas库,用于处理Excel文件 创建一个ExcelWriter对象,指定文件名为’output.xlsx’,引擎为’xlsxwriter’ 步骤2:将数字以文本格式写入Excel文件 # 创建一个...
本节主要讲述利用Python操作Excel的模块XlsxWriter(https://xlsxwriter.readthedocs.org),可以操作多个工作表的文字、数字、公式、图表等。 XlsxWriter模块具有以下功能: 100%兼容的Excel XLSX文件,支持Excel 2003、Excel 2007等版本; 支持所有Excel单元格数据格式; 单元格合并、批注、自动筛选、丰富多格式字符串等; 支持...
一、ExcelWriter 简介 ExcelWriter 是 Python 中的一个类,用于实现对 Excel 文件的读写操作。它主要包含两个方法:write 和 save。write 方法用于向 Excel 文件中写入数据,save 方法用于将 Excel 文件保存到本地。通过这两个方法,我们可以方便地实现数据的导入导出,以及 Excel 文件的自动生成。 二、ExcelWriter 参...
ExcelWriter是一个编程接口或类库,它提供了丰富的API来操作 Excel 文件。这些 API 可以用来创建新的工作簿、添加工作表、写入数据、设置格式等。 优势 灵活性:可以精确控制 Excel 文件的每一个细节,从单元格样式到公式计算。 性能:高效处理大量数据,支持批量写入和更新。
1. 多个数据框写入同一个Excel文件,你可以使用ExcelWriter将多个数据框写入同一个Excel文件的不同工作表中。这样可以方便地将相关数据组织在一起,使其更易于管理和分析。 2. 指定Excel文件格式,ExcelWriter还允许你指定要保存的Excel文件的格式,例如.xlsx或者.xls格式。这样可以根据需求选择合适的文件格式进行保存。
通过ExcelWriter函数可以向excel表格中写入多个sheet,各参数如下图所示: path:文件的路径和文件名。 engine:用于编写的引擎,一般用openpyxl或者xlxswriter。 date_format:格式化字符串,修改日期格式:"YYYY-MM-DD"。 datetime_format:对写入的日期时间格式进行格式化字符串,"YYYY-MM-DD HH:MM:SS"。
xlsxwriter 模块安装 直接在命令行中输入 pip install xlsxwriter 或者使用豆瓣镜像 pip install -i https://pypi.douban.com/simple xlsxwriter 安装成功之后,来看一下如何使用 将多个 DataFrame 数据保存到 Excel 表格当中 当我们用 pandas 模块对 Excel 表格进行处理的时候,需要引用 xlsxwriter 模块作为内在的引擎...
ExcelWriter类的常用参数有: 1. **path**:必需,指定要写入的Excel文件的路径。 2. **mode**:可选,指定打开Excel文件的模式,如'w'表示写入模式,'a'表示追加模式。 3. **engine**:可选,指定写入Excel文件的引擎,如'openpyxl'表示使用openpyxl库,'xlsxwriter'表示使用xlsxwriter库。默认为None,表示自动选择引...
writer = pd.ExcelWriter('path/to/existing_file.xlsx') 1. 2. 3. 4. 写入数据到工作表: 使用to_excel()方法将数据写入 ExcelWriter 对象。 参数包括: sheet_name:工作表名称。 index:是否写入行索引。 其他参数如startrow、startcol等。 示例代码: ...
ExcelWriter是pandas库中的一个类,通过创建ExcelWriter对象并指定文件路径,我们可以灵活地控制数据的写入。 2.1 创建ExcelWriter对象 要使用ExcelWriter参数,我们首先要导入pandas库,并创建ExcelWriter对象。下面是创建ExcelWriter对象的代码示例: importpandasaspd 创建ExcelWriter对象 writer=pd.ExcelWriter('output.xlsx') ...